技術(shù)員聯(lián)盟提供win764位系統(tǒng)下載,win10,win7,xp,裝機(jī)純凈版,64位旗艦版,綠色軟件,免費(fèi)軟件下載基地!

當(dāng)前位置:主頁(yè) > 教程 > 軟件教程 > PowerPoint教程 >

SUBSTITUTE函數(shù)的常見(jiàn)用法

來(lái)源:技術(shù)員聯(lián)盟┆發(fā)布時(shí)間:2018-06-29 00:19┆點(diǎn)擊:

  SUBSTITUTE函數(shù)的用法是:

  SUBSTITUTE(要替換的文本,舊文本,新文本,[替換第幾個(gè)])

  今天我們通過(guò)幾個(gè)例子,熟悉一下SUBSTITUTE函數(shù)的常用技巧和套路。

  例子一

  將數(shù)據(jù)中的某個(gè)值,替換為另一個(gè)值

  比如將B列數(shù)據(jù)里的二班,替換為一班。

  =SUBSTITUTE(B2,"二班","一班")

  這里沒(méi)啥好解釋的了,就是將B列中單元格中的“二班”全部替換為“一班”。

SUBSTITUTE函數(shù)的常見(jiàn)用法 三聯(lián)

  例子二

  隱藏手機(jī)號(hào)的中間5位

  =SUBSTITUTE(B2,MID(B2,4,5),"*****")

  先使用MID函數(shù)取得B列號(hào)碼中的中間五位,再用“*****”替換掉這部分內(nèi)容。

隱藏手機(jī)號(hào)的中間5位

  例子三

  含單位的文本值求和

  =SUMPRODUCT(SUBSTITUTE(B2:B6,"人",)*1)

  先用SUBSTITUTE替換掉B列單元格中的“人”,得到文本型數(shù)字,乘以1后變成可以計(jì)算的數(shù)值,再用SUMPRODUCT求和。

含單位的文本值求和

  例子四

  數(shù)據(jù)分列,將B列數(shù)據(jù)按頓號(hào)進(jìn)行分列。

  =TRIM(MID(SUBSTITUTE($B2,"、",REPT(" ",100)),COLUMN ))

數(shù)據(jù)分列,將B列數(shù)據(jù)按頓號(hào)進(jìn)行分列。

  先使用REPT函數(shù),將空格重復(fù)100次,得到100個(gè)空格。

  再使用SUBSTITUTE函數(shù)將姓名中的的間隔符號(hào)(、)頓號(hào)替換為100個(gè)空格。

  再使用MID函數(shù),依次從這個(gè)帶有空格的新字符串中的第1、第101、第201位……開(kāi)始截取長(zhǎng)度為100的字符。

  這樣得到的字符串是帶有多余空格的,因此再使用TRIM函數(shù)將多余空格刪除掉,OK了。